1

More About Traffic Website Estimator

edwardo364orm3
In Terms of making a web based existence, Among the most essential elements to center on is Web site targeted visitors. It really is normally claimed that targeted visitors could be the lifeblood of an internet site. With out visitors, even probably the most wonderfully created web-site or quite https://rivercrvv376339.blogminds.com/our-buy-organic-website-traffic-statements-33024143
Report this page

Comments

    HTML is allowed

Who Upvoted this Story